While numerous life insurance items require a clinical examination, final expenditure insurance coverage does not. When applying for last cost insurance coverage, all you have to do is address numerous concerns concerning your health.

If you're older and not in the best health, you may notice greater premiums for final expense insurance coverage. Before you devote to a final expenditure insurance plan, consider these variables: Are you merely looking to cover your funeral service and interment expenses? If so, final expense insurance is likely a good fit.

If you 'd like adequate coverage without damaging the financial institution, last cost insurance may be worthwhile. In this instance, it might be clever to think about last cost insurance policy.

A handful of elements affect how much last expense life insurance policy you truly need.

They can be made use of on anything and are created to help the recipients stay clear of a financial dilemma when a loved one passes. Funds are frequently utilized to cover funeral expenses, clinical bills, settling a home mortgage, automobile fundings, and even made use of as a savings for a new home. If you have enough savings to cover your end-of-life expenditures, then you may not need final expense insurance.

On top of that, if you've been unable to receive larger life insurance policy plans because of age or medical problems, a last cost plan might be a budget-friendly option that decreases the worry put on your family when you pass. One of the most essential point you can do is address concerns truthfully when obtaining end-of-life insurance policy. Anything you hold back or conceal can create your advantage to be refuted when your household requires it most. Some individuals believe that because many final expense policies don't need a medical examination they can exist regarding their health and wellness and the insurance coverage business will certainly never know.

Funeral costs are increasing constantly and your health might change suddenly as you age.

It is necessary to examine your coverage commonly to guarantee you have enough to protect surviving relative. The key recipient gets 100% of the death advantage when the insured passes away. If the key recipient passes prior to the insured, the contingent receives the advantage. Tertiary recipients are often a last hope and are only utilized when the primary and contingent beneficiaries pass before the guaranteed.

It is very important to occasionally examine your beneficiary info to see to it it's updated. Always inform your life insurance firm of any type of modification of address or phone number so they can update their records. Several states permit you to pre-pay for your funeral service. Before you pre-pay, examine to see just how the cash will certainly be held.

The death benefit is paid to the key beneficiary once the claim is approved. It relies on the insurance provider. A lot of individuals can get protection up until they transform 85. There are some firms that guarantee a person over the age of 85, but be prepared to pay a really high premium.

The procedure is normally the very same at every age. Most insurance provider need a private be at least thirty day old to obtain life insurance.

Some firms can take weeks or months to pay the plan advantage. Others, like Lincoln Heritage, pay accepted insurance claims in 1 day. It's hard to claim what the typical costs will be. Your insurance coverage rate depends on your health and wellness, age, sex, and just how much insurance coverage you're getting. A great quote is anywhere from $40-$60 a month for a $5,000 $10,000 policy.

Tobacco prices are higher no issue what type of life insurance you take out. Final cost insurance policy raises a monetary worry from households grieving the loss of someone they love.

Final cost insurance coverage has a fatality benefit made to cover costs such as a funeral or funeral, embalming and a casket, or cremation. Nevertheless, recipients can use the death benefit for any type of objective, from paying home tax obligations to taking a holiday. Final expense insurance coverage is a small entire life insurance policy plan that is simple to get approved for. The recipients of a final cost life insurance policy plan can make use of the plan's payout to spend for a funeral service, casket or cremation, clinical bills, nursing home costs, an obituary, blossoms, and a lot more. The death advantage can be utilized for any purpose whatsoever.

When you make an application for final expenditure insurance, you will certainly not need to manage a clinical exam or allow the insurance company access your clinical documents. You will have to address some health concerns. Due to the fact that of the health and wellness concerns, not everybody will qualify for a policy with protection that begins on the first day.

The older and less healthy and balanced you are, the greater your prices will certainly be for a provided quantity of insurance policy. Men have a tendency to pay higher rates than ladies as a result of their much shorter ordinary life span. And, depending on the insurer, you might receive a reduced rate if you do not use cigarette.

Depending on the policy and the insurance company, there may be a minimal age (such as 45) and optimum age (such as 85) at which you can apply. The biggest death benefit you can pick might be smaller the older you are. Plans may increase to $50,000 as long as you're younger than 55 however just rise to $25,000 once you transform 76.
